DRAPER, J.

Is a strawberry plant a vine? That is the question presented in these consolidated cases.

One action is by the county to collect taxes levied upon strawberry plants, and the other is by taxpayers to recover like taxes paid under protest. Judgment was in favor of both groups of taxpayers, and the county appeals.
